Posted

As I suspected - looks like network configuration.

 

In fact, it looks like ALL outbound requests are failing to all sites.  You need to be sure the application has access to the internet.

Posted

Port forwarding won't help in this case because that's something you use for inbound communications. What you're having trouble with is outbound.
